Nuove funzionalità e miglioramenti

Centrally define pickup location codes for improved coordination and communication within your library 

You're now able to centrally define pickup location names and codes in OCLC Service Configuration for improved circulation integration, request transfer, and general coordination and communication within your library. You can then specify which pickup locations are included on your request form - helping library users and ILL staff more easily specify the preferred pickup location for requested items.

To manage your pickup locations, go to OCLC Service Configuration > WorldShare ILL > Circulation Integration > ILS locations. Here, you can add a new location, edit the name, code, or type of an existing location, or designate which locations are active.

ils locations.png

To enable specific locations on the request form for your library's users, go to OCLC Service Configuration > WorldShare ILL > Request Forms > WorldShare ILL Request Form. For the Pickup Location field, click in the Field Values box. Select the pickup locations to include on the request form, indicate the default selection, and click Save.

request form pickup locations.png

The specified pickup locations then display on the library users' request form as well as in the staff interface.

pickup locations.png

For more information, see Circulation Integration and Request Form fields.

Coming in May: Limit the number of active requests allowed per library user 

For libraries with Resource Sharing for Groups

You'll soon have the ability to limit the number of active requests each library user may have at one time.

With this release, you can set the limit under OCLC Service Configuration > WorldShare ILL > Patron Settings > Patron Request Management.

request limit.png

Enter a number from 1 to 500 and click Save.

Active requests include any requests that are currently in process in the borrowing and purchasing queues. Requests for items that your patrons have returned to you are considered as complete, and don't count against the active request limit.

The request limit will start being enforced on the request form with an upcoming install of My Account in May. Please stay tuned for that release date to be announced.

Staff interface being modernized for improved accessibility, usability, and navigation 

In early 2024, the OCLC Resource Sharing Team began a project to modernize the WorldShare ILL staff interface. The modernization does not introduce new functionality but will improve accessibility, usability, and navigation, ensuring clearer organization of information as well as the use of modern components, elements, and behaviors.

Modernized pages will be rolled out and released in a two-phase process. Libraries that participate in the "preview" group will see and use the new pages one release prior to other WorldShare ILL libraries. The release of modernized pages began earlier this year.

The modernized version of this page... Available to the preview group... Available to all WorldShare ILL libraries...
Request Details: Purchase tab January 2024 (mid-release) February 2024 release
Request Details: Staff Notes tab February 2024 release June 2024 release
WorldShare ILL Home page February 2024 release June 2024 release
Search results page April 2024 release June 2024 release

With each upcoming release, this list will be updated with additional pages.

In the Request History, the Automation History previously deflection reasons incorrectly included only Format and Request Type. Now the correct deflection reasons display​ (e.g., Custom Group, Profiled Group, Age of Material, Local Holdings, not enough lenders).
